[Build] Update help and flags

This commit is contained in:
Matt Nadareski
2016-09-02 14:41:36 -07:00
parent e40d0fcada
commit d1a2314462
4 changed files with 18 additions and 35 deletions

View File

@@ -126,6 +126,10 @@ namespace SabreTools
case "miss":
miss = true;
break;
case "-only-needed":
case "--only-needed":
onlyNeeded = true;
break;
case "purge-backup":
purgeBackup = true;
break;
@@ -148,27 +152,6 @@ namespace SabreTools
{
newdat = temparg.Split('=')[1];
}
else if (temparg.StartsWith("-only-needed="))
{
string temp = temparg.Split('=')[1].ToLowerInvariant();
switch (temp)
{
case "true":
onlyNeeded = true;
break;
case "false":
onlyNeeded = false;
break;
default:
_logger.Error("Invalid value detected: " + temp);
Console.WriteLine();
Build.Help();
Console.WriteLine();
_logger.Error("Invalid value detected: " + temp);
_logger.Close();
return;
}
}
else if (temparg.StartsWith("-out=") || temparg.StartsWith("--out="))
{
outdat = temparg.Split('=')[1];